Course details

Cloud Incident Response Fundamentals: Understanding the basics of cloud incident response, including the incident response lifecycle, cloud-specific incident response challenges, and the importance of effective communication. • Cloud Incident Detection and Analysis: Identifying and analyzing cloud incidents using various tools and techniques, such as log analysis and threat intelligence. • Cloud Incident Communication Planning: Developing a comprehensive incident communication plan that addresses key stakeholders, messaging, and timing considerations. • Communication Channels and Protocols: Selecting and configuring appropriate communication channels and protocols for cloud incident response, including email, messaging apps, and phone trees. • Incident Response Team Collaboration: Fostering effective collaboration among incident response team members, including cross-functional teams and external partners. • Legal and Regulatory Considerations: Understanding legal and regulatory requirements related to cloud incident communication, including data privacy laws and industry-specific regulations. • Tabletop Exercises and Simulations: Conducting tabletop exercises and simulations to test and refine cloud incident communication plans and response protocols. • Post-Incident Review and Improvement: Conducting post-incident reviews to identify areas for improvement in cloud incident communication and implementing changes to enhance future response efforts.
